While black walnuts are an important food source for a lot of animals, there are some species that cannot eat them on account of their powerful outer shell or the presence of juglone, a chemical compound present in black walnuts. Additionally known as the California Black walnut, the Claro walnut wooden comes from the tree with the scientific identify Juglans hindsii. As it's possible you'll guess from its other title, the Claro walnut wood is extensively grown in California. It is usually widely distributed in Oregon. The tree from which it comes can develop as much as 18 meters tall and as much as 1.5 meters vast. The tree can also be carefully related to the Black walnut.

The green pigment of the husk is used for textile dyeing. Walnut shells are used in adhesive and plastic manufacturing. Walnuts may stay to as much as 250 years. Walnuts are extracted for their oil (used as salad dressing) and to provide nocino liqueur. There are three key characteristics that you should look out for to identify a walnut tree. The trick lies on the leaves, bark, and nuts of the walnut and here are the options that you must learn about. All walnuts share pinnate, feather-like leaves. White walnuts are additionally vulnerable to fungal infections and populations are in extreme decline due to butternut canker. Within the wild, they are labeled as endangered in Canada and critically imperiled to weak in some US states. Although breeding is restricted, the development of hybrids such as the buartnut (J.
